excel通配符什么情况下用
作者:路由通
|
171人看过
发布时间:2026-05-22 20:25:39
标签:
在数据处理与分析工作中,微软表格处理软件(Excel)的查找与替换、筛选以及函数等功能是高频操作,而通配符的巧妙运用能极大提升这些操作的效率与精准度。本文将深入探讨通配符的核心概念,并系统性地解析其在模糊查找、条件统计、数据清理等十二种典型场景下的具体应用方法与实战技巧,旨在帮助用户掌握这一强大工具,告别繁琐的手动操作,实现数据处理能力的跃升。
在日常使用微软表格处理软件(Excel)处理数据时,我们常常会遇到一些棘手的查找问题。例如,在一份冗长的客户名单中,你需要找出所有姓氏为“张”的客户,但名单中可能包含“张三”、“张伟”、“张小芳”等不同名字;或者,你需要从一堆产品型号代码里,筛选出所有以“ABC-”开头,但后缀不同的记录。如果仅仅依靠眼睛逐行扫描或使用完全匹配的查找方式,不仅效率低下,而且容易出错。
此时,一个强大却常被忽视的工具——通配符,便能大显身手。通配符,顾名思义,是一种可以代表或匹配其他字符的特殊符号。在Excel中,它就像一把万能钥匙,能够开启模糊查找和模式匹配的大门,让你能够以更灵活、更智能的方式操作数据。理解并掌握通配符的使用时机与方法,是从Excel普通用户迈向高效能数据处理者的关键一步。一、 理解通配符:两个核心符号与一个关键限制 在深入探讨应用场景之前,我们必须先夯实基础。Excel主要支持两种通配符:问号(?)和星号()。 问号(?)代表任意单个字符。例如,使用“张?”进行查找,可以匹配到“张三”、“张四”,但无法匹配“张小小”,因为“张小小”有三个字符,而一个问号只能匹配一个字符位置。 星号()则代表任意数量的字符(可以是零个、一个或多个)。例如,使用“张”进行查找,可以匹配到“张三”、“张伟”、“张小小”乃至单独的“张”字。它的能力范围更广,是进行模糊匹配时最常用的通配符。 一个至关重要的限制是:通配符仅在部分Excel功能中生效,最主要的是“查找和替换”对话框、筛选功能(自动筛选和高级筛选),以及部分支持通配符的文本函数。在大多数数学与统计函数中,通配符是无效的,这是许多初学者容易混淆的地方。二、 场景一:在“查找和替换”中进行模糊搜索 这是通配符最经典的应用场景。当你按下Ctrl+F(查找)或Ctrl+H(替换)时,弹出的对话框左下角有一个“选项”按钮,点击后可以看到“使用通配符”的复选框。勾选它,你的查找行为就从精确匹配升级为模式匹配。 例如,一份产品清单中记录了“手机-华为P40”、“手机-苹果iPhone12”、“平板-三星TabS7”。如果你只想查找所有手机产品,可以在查找内容中输入“手机-”。星号会匹配“华为P40”、“苹果iPhone12”等所有在“手机-”之后的文字,从而一次性定位所有相关行。三、 场景二:批量替换具有共同模式的数据 与查找相辅相成的是替换功能。假设一份报告中有多处引用了旧的项目编号,如“Proj-2022-001”、“Proj-2022-002”,现在需要统一将年份部分更新为“2023”。你可以在“查找内容”中输入“Proj-2022-”,在“替换为”中输入“Proj-2023-”。注意,这里的星号在替换时代表原查找内容中星号所匹配到的部分。执行替换后,“Proj-2022-001”会变为“Proj-2023-001”,实现了保留可变后缀的智能批量更新。四、 场景三:利用自动筛选快速定位特定模式的数据行 对数据列启用自动筛选后,点击筛选下拉箭头,选择“文本筛选”或“数字筛选”(取决于数据类型),然后选择“包含”或“等于”等选项。在这些条件的输入框中,你可以直接使用通配符。 例如,筛选出所有电子邮箱地址中来自“gmail.com”域名的行。你可以设置筛选条件为“包含”,并输入“gmail.com”。开头的星号匹配邮箱用户名部分,从而精准筛选出所有目标邮箱。五、 场景四:在高级筛选中构建复杂的筛选条件 当你的筛选条件更为复杂时,高级筛选功能配合通配符将发挥巨大威力。在高级筛选的条件区域,你可以直接在单元格中输入带有通配符的条件。 例如,你需要筛选出“姓名”列中姓“李”且名字为两个字的所有记录。可以在条件区域的姓名单元格中输入“李?”。这个条件会筛选出“李雷”、“李华”,但不会筛选出“李世民”或“李”。六、 场景五:配合特定文本函数进行条件计数与求和 虽然大多数函数不支持通配符,但有几个重要的文本查找与统计函数是例外,这极大地扩展了通配符的应用边界。首先是COUNTIF(条件计数)函数和SUMIF(条件求和)函数及其多条件版本COUNTIFS和SUMIFS。 例如,有一列产品名称(A列)和一列销售额(B列)。要计算所有名称中包含“旗舰”二字的产品总销售额,可以使用公式:=SUMIF(A:A, “旗舰”, B:B)。公式中的“旗舰”表示只要产品名称任意位置出现“旗舰”,即被计入求和范围。七、 场景六:使用SEARCH/FIND函数进行灵活的文本位置查找 SEARCH函数和FIND函数都用于查找一个字符串在另一个字符串中的起始位置。关键区别在于,SEARCH函数支持通配符,且不区分大小写;而FIND函数不支持通配符,但区分大小写。 例如,在单元格A1中有文本“Excel高级教程”。公式=SEARCH(“高程”, A1)会返回数字4,因为它找到了以“高”开头、以“程”结尾的模式。这在需要动态判断文本模式时非常有用。八、 场景七:数据验证中创建动态的输入规则 数据验证(数据有效性)功能可以限制单元格的输入内容。在“自定义”公式验证中,可以结合通配符函数来创建智能规则。 例如,要求A列输入的员工工号必须是以“EMP”开头,后接三位数字。可以设置自定义公式为:=COUNTIF(A1, “EMP???”)。这里的三个问号确保了“EMP”后面必须恰好有三个字符。如果输入“EMP001”则有效,输入“EMP1”或“EMPABCD”则会被拒绝。九、 场景八:清理不一致的数据格式 从不同系统导出的数据常常格式混乱。例如,电话号码可能有的记录为“13800138000”,有的记录为“138-0013-8000”。如果你想统一移除其中的所有短横线(-),可以在“查找和替换”中,查找内容输入“-”,替换为空即可。但如果你想移除所有非数字字符,只保留纯数字,则可以查找“-?”(这里需要根据具体混乱情况设计模式),或者更常用的是借助其他函数组合,但通配符在识别特定模式杂质时仍很高效。十、 场景九:匹配特定长度的文本 当数据有固定长度要求时,问号(?)通配符的价值凸显。例如,身份证号码旧版为15位,新版为18位。如果你想快速找出所有可能输入错误的、长度不是15位也不是18位的身份证号,可以在筛选或COUNTIF函数中使用多个问号组合来检查。 用COUNTIF统计非15位和18位的数量,可以写为:=COUNTIF(A:A, “??????????????”) + COUNTIF(A:A, “>??????????????????”) - COUNTIF(A:A, “???????????????????”)。此公式利用了比较运算符和通配符的组合(注意:此方法在部分版本中可能因数据类型有差异,更严谨的方法是用LEN函数)。但通过问号进行长度模式匹配的思路是清晰的。十一、 场景十:在VLOOKUP或MATCH函数中实现部分匹配查找 标准的VLOOKUP(垂直查找)函数要求查找值与查找区域的首列完全匹配。但有时我们只有部分信息。虽然VLOOKUP本身不支持通配符,但我们可以结合支持通配符的函数来构建一个强大的查找方案。 例如,查找表里产品全称是“华为Mate40 Pro 5G手机”,而你手头只有“Mate40 Pro”这个关键字。你可以使用MATCH函数配合通配符来定位行号:=MATCH(“Mate40 Pro”, $A$1:$A$100, 0)。这个公式会返回在A列中第一个包含“Mate40 Pro”文本的单元格所在行号,然后再用INDEX函数取出该行其他列的信息,从而实现近似模糊匹配的查找。十二、 场景十一:提取字符串中具有特定模式的部分 结合MID(取中间文本)、SEARCH(支持通配符的查找)等函数,可以从一个复杂的文本串中提取出符合特定模式的部分。 假设单元格A1中是“订单号:ORD-20230515-ABC”。我们需要提取中间的日期“20230515”。我们可以观察到日期被两个短横线包围。可以使用公式:=MID(A1, SEARCH(“-“, A1) + 1, SEARCH(“-”, A1, SEARCH(“-“, A1)+1) - SEARCH(“-“, A1) - 1)。这个公式中,内层的SEARCH(“-”, ...)利用通配符找到了第二个短横线及其后的任意字符,从而确定了第二个短横线的位置,进而计算出日期的起始位置和长度。十三、 场景十二:识别并处理重复但略有差异的记录 数据清洗中常遇到“有限公司”和“有限责任公司”混用,或人名中间有空格/无空格等情况,导致本应相同的记录被系统视为不同。此时,可以利用通配符进行模糊匹配来识别潜在重复项。 例如,在辅助列使用公式=COUNTIF($A$2:$A$100, “” & A2 & “”),该公式会计算A2单元格内容作为子字符串在整个列表中出现的次数。如果“北京科技”和“北京科技有限公司”同时存在,它们会被此公式互相计数,从而提醒你可能存在需要合并的重复项。十四、 注意事项与进阶技巧 第一,转义字符。当你需要查找真正的问号(?)或星号()本身,而不是将其作为通配符时,需要在它们前面加上波浪号(~)。例如,要查找“利润(Q3)”,其中“Q3”可能被误认为通配符,应查找“利润(Q~3)”。 第二,通配符无法匹配数字的格式差异。例如,单元格中显示为“10%”,但其实际值可能是0.1。通配符查找针对的是显示的文本,而非底层数值。 第三,与正则表达式的区别。Excel的通配符功能相对基础,远不如专业编程语言中的正则表达式强大(例如,无法表示重复次数范围、字符集合等)。对于极其复杂的文本模式处理,可能需要借助VBA(Visual Basic for Applications)或Power Query等更高级的工具。十五、 实战案例综合演练 假设你有一张销售记录表,A列是销售员姓名,B列是产品代码(格式如“PH-1001”、“LT-2005”),C列是销售额。你的任务是:1. 统计所有销售员“张”姓员工销售的产品中,产品代码以“PH-”开头的总销售额。2. 将所有产品代码中的“LT-”批量替换为“Laptop-”。 对于任务一,使用SUMIFS函数:=SUMIFS(C:C, A:A, “张”, B:B, “PH-”)。这个公式完美结合了两个通配符条件。 对于任务二,使用“查找和替换”,查找内容输入“LT-”,替换为输入“Laptop-”,并勾选“使用通配符”。执行后,“LT-2005”即变为“Laptop-2005”。十六、 总结与思维升华 通配符的本质,是赋予Excel“模式识别”的能力。它将用户从死板的精确匹配中解放出来,允许我们用更接近人类模糊思维的“大概是什么样子”的方式去指挥软件工作。掌握通配符,不仅仅是记住了“”和“?”的用法,更是培养了一种“模式化思考”的数据处理思维。 当你面对杂乱的数据时,不妨先停下来思考:我要找的数据有没有共同的特征模式?这个模式能否用通配符来描述?这种思维习惯,结合本文介绍的十多种应用场景,将能解决你日常工作中超过八成的复杂查找、筛选与清理问题。记住,在Excel的世界里,最强大的工具往往不是那些最复杂的函数,而是像通配符这样,能将简单原理应用到极致的基本功能。从今天起,尝试在你的下一个数据任务中使用通配符,你会发现一个更高效、更智能的表格处理体验。
相关文章
在日常使用表格处理软件时,许多用户都曾遇到过日期数据无法正常显示的问题,这通常表现为单元格内仅显示一串数字代码、井号或完全空白。这种现象的背后,涉及单元格格式设置、系统区域配置、数据导入兼容性以及软件自身特性等多个层面的原因。本文将深入剖析日期显示异常的十二个核心成因,并提供一系列行之有效的排查与解决方案,旨在帮助用户彻底理解和解决这一常见痛点,从而提升数据处理效率。
2026-05-22 20:24:45
350人看过
功放过载保护是音响系统中的关键安全机制,当放大器输出功率超过其承受能力时,该功能被触发以防止设备永久性损坏。本文将深入解析功放过载的成因、保护电路的工作原理,并提供一套从即时诊断、应急处理到长期预防的完整解决方案。内容涵盖技术原理、实操步骤与系统优化建议,旨在帮助用户彻底理解并有效应对这一常见问题,确保音响设备安全稳定运行。
2026-05-22 20:24:15
397人看过
在移动办公成为常态的今天,于手机上查阅与处理微软办公软件(Microsoft Office Word)文档是高频需求。本文将系统盘点可用于查看此类文档的主流应用,涵盖微软官方出品的移动办公软件(Microsoft Office Mobile)、科技巨头金山办公软件(WPS Office)以及苹果设备内置的办公套件(Apple iWork)等,并深入解析其核心功能、适用场景与选择策略,助您根据自身设备与工作流,高效选用最合适的工具。
2026-05-22 20:23:18
132人看过
互联网作为当代社会的基础设施,其应用已渗透至生产生活的每一个角落,深刻重塑了我们的世界。本文将从信息获取、社交沟通、商业经济、公共服务、文娱教育、生产协作、城市治理、医疗健康、金融服务、物联网、前沿技术融合以及社会结构影响等十二个维度,系统梳理互联网的核心应用领域,揭示其如何从工具演变为驱动社会发展的核心动能。
2026-05-22 20:22:33
181人看过
电动车油门控制是影响驾驶体验、能耗效率和安全性的核心技能。与燃油车不同,电动车的油门(通常称为电门或加速踏板)直接控制电机扭矩输出,响应极其迅捷。本文将深入解析其工作原理,并从基础操作、不同路况应对、能量回收协同、安全习惯及高阶技巧等十余个维度,提供一套详尽、专业且实用的控制指南,帮助您驾驭电动车独有的线性与精准动力,实现安全、舒适且高效的行车。
2026-05-22 20:21:36
57人看过
对于许多电脑用户而言,主机内部风扇的拆卸与维护是一项必要却令人却步的任务。本文旨在提供一份详尽的原创指南,系统地讲解从准备工作到完成重装的完整流程。我们将涵盖安全须知、所需工具、不同类型风扇(中央处理器风扇、显卡风扇、机箱风扇)的拆卸步骤、深度清洁技巧以及重装与测试要点。遵循本指南,即使是非专业用户也能安全、有效地完成风扇的拆卸与维护,从而提升电脑的散热性能与运行稳定性。
2026-05-22 20:21:09
413人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)
.webp)
